Tax and Legal Issues - The company reported a total tax penalty of RMB 266,490,848.52 due to receiving fraudulent invoices from 2012 to 2015, which includes a VAT penalty of RMB 147,718,733.39 and a corporate income tax penalty of RMB 118,772,115.13[9]. - The company has fully accrued a contingent liability of RMB 29,250,000 related to a guarantee dispute with China Cinda Asset Management Co., Ltd., which may significantly impact future profits[11]. - The company has paid RMB 10,000,000 to the Shanghai Jing'an District People's Court as part of the ongoing legal proceedings regarding the guarantee dispute[12]. - The company faces a potential tax penalty of RMB 266,490,848.52 due to tax violations identified from 2009 to 2015[74]. - The company is facing significant litigation matters, which may affect its financial standing and operational strategies[88]. Pharmaceutical Segment - The pharmaceutical segment focused on expanding market share in specialized drugs, particularly in the fields of digestive, neurological, and oncology treatments[30]. - Jiangsu Fudan Ru Hua Pharmaceutical accelerated the technology transfer and quality research of lyophilized powder injection products, preparing for GMP certification[31]. - The company adjusted its marketing strategies to enhance sales revenue from generic drugs, leveraging national policies and market competition[31]. - The net profit for the pharmaceutical segment decreased by 27.61% year-on-year to CNY 29.52 million[47]. - The pharmaceutical division is focusing on improving internal management and expanding market share to enhance competitiveness[76]. Environmental Compliance - The company invested in a VOCs emission reduction system, which passed environmental inspections, enhancing its commitment to safety and environmental protection[49]. - The company has implemented measures to ensure all pollutants are discharged within regulatory limits, including production wastewater and boiler exhaust[94]. - The company has a comprehensive environmental management strategy in place to monitor and control emissions[94]. - The company has established a wastewater collection and treatment system, ensuring that treated wastewater meets the discharge standards of COD ≤ 500 mg/L and pH between 6-9[102]. - The company has implemented a VOCs reduction system that meets the "Comprehensive Emission Standard of Air Pollutants" with emissions reaching the required standards[97].
